Milan is very suitable for biking, moreover there is a bike-sharing system for tourists and local people, which is very useful and practical.
If you would like to experience this city on a bike, here is how to use the system of BIKEMI.
BikeMi is basically a public bike-sharing utility. There are 4 ways to register for BIKEMI. (Remember that for any of the options you need to register with your credit card):
1. Registering directly on their website
After choosing one of the 3 languages that you want, Click “REGISTRATION/Annual subscription” or “Temporary subscriptions” basing on your subscription needs. Fill in the registration form.
2. At every ATM points
If you do not have internet access, you can go to the most convenient ATM Point. Assistants are available to help you register.
These are the stations that you can find the ATM points:
- Duomo (M1-M3)
- Cadorna (M1-M2)
- Loreto (M1-M2)
- Romolo (M2)
- Centrale FS (M2-M3)
- Garibaldi FS (M2)
4. Using your mobile phone via WAP
You can use the WAP system, accessible at wap.bikemi.it to quickly register for temporary subscriptions (weekly and daily) using your mobile phone and a credit card.
